Summary/Abstract: In the narrative Rien ne résiste à Romica by Valérie Rodrigue, we follow a poignant investigative reportage—the existential journey of a young Romanian Roma woman, Romica, in France. At the same time, it could also be seen as a brilliant doctoral thesis in applied, practical sociology. Though it isn’t a novel (even if the names have been changed), the raw beauty of this book seems torn directly from real life. Yet, due to the distance created by writing and style, one might also read it as a work of fiction.
